Deepak used to suppress my voice in the Bigg Boss 12 house : Urvashi Vani

In an interview with Mumbai Live, Urvashi Vani spoke about her Bigg Boss 12 journey and also shared her experience of staying in the house.

Sweet, innocent and naive - Urvashi Vani’s eviction left everyone teary eyed. After completing seven weeks in the Bigg Boss 12 house, Urvashi who had entered the house as Deepak Thakur’s jodidaar bids her farewell. While the two maintained that they share a 'Guru-Shishya' relationship, the two seemed to keep the audience's and inmates confused about the nature of their relationship. Host Salman Khan would always tease them about the same to which Urvashi would always blush and called Deepak simple and honest.  But with time, Deepak and Urvashi’s jodi drifted apart due to the intense competition. 

In the first week, she had a massive argument with Somi Khan over a task and eventually broke down in tears.  Post that, Urvashi was quiet and always kept things to herself.  She was one contestant who would always be seen taking care of everyone irrespective of her rapport with them.  She shared a very cordial relationship with Dipika, Karanvir, Sreesanth and Srishty. Most of the time, she would be in the kitchen with Dipika helping and chatting with her like a younger sister. Although kind and simple, every guest who had come in the house, always advise Urvashi to amp up her game and start voicing her opinion. But Urvashi’s innocence always took precedence over her personality. Her eviction left everyone teary eyed as all the housemates were quite fond of her.

Commenting about her experience of Bigg Boss, Urvashi Vani said, “This has been my biggest claim to fame in my life. I have thoroughly enjoyed the opportunity of being a part of  Bigg Boss. Sharing the same space with so many known faces of the country was like a dream come true. I am happy to have got this chance and would thank everyone who has supported me in this journey. I wish my fellow housemates in the show a very good luck and hope that the best one wins."

Talking about her companion Deepak, she said, "When we were playing in Jodi Deepak used to always express himself very loudly, due to which I never got a chance to put forward my thought. Sometimes he even used raise those points which I used to think in my mind. He used to suppress my voice and then say that I hide behind singles. I felt very happy when we got separated and started playing single. My fans and followers got to know what I am in real life."
